*In process of stocking. 2022 stock* Sampler Compilation of Various projects involving Adi Newton (of ClockDVA / The Anti Group). 'Here Somnimage handles releases for Anterior Research Media Communications, which one could quickly describe as the label to handle all matters Clock DVA and related. Clock DVA has been around for many years and in many incarnations and these days are original member Adi Newton and TeZ Martinnucci with some fine electronic song material, including vocals. There is one song by Clock DVA on this sampler, the opening piece, while all the other projects have two
pieces. These are all collaborations. There is Soon (with Jack Dangers of Meat Beat Manifesto), TAG (with Mykel Boyd, the label boss here as well as others; it's an open membership thing), Matar (with EVP specialist Michael Esposito), Pscyhophysicist (no longer with Andrew McKenzie, but someone named Paul Prudence) and Newton, a solo project.

Electronics play the most important role in all of these pieces, be it ambient (Psychophysicist), cosmic (Soon) or experimental (Matar, TAG) and of course, something that moves in a more techno-ish direction (the DVA mothership). Throughout I would say that experiment prevails here and that is a great thing. It's moody, experimental, electronic and works out quite well in all the small differences this kind of music has to offer. Even when it is a compilation it doesn't hear like one and I realize that might also be a negative thing. But with Adi Newton being the nucleus of it all, it is probably less of a compilation anyway? Just semantics and wordplay perhaps? Whatever it is, it is a most enjoyable release!' - Vital Weekly

Details
Cat. number: ARMComm CD 003, SOMACD 201901
Year: 2019
Notes:

Released in a 5.5 x 7.5in (A5) digipak. Limited to 500 copies worldwide. All material composed and recorded in 2016 / 17 / 18 / 19. All tracks on this sampler were new recordings, that had not been previously released in any form at the time.
